
Tassel Stripes Patchwork Canvas Print
Even the plaster in here starts looking expensive next to soft pink. The piece reads as stacked textile panels — stripes, dots, zig-zags and a painted tassel fringe — in pink, deep green, dusty blue and deep red.
A quiet room with cream or off-white walls suddenly has rhythm. Colour without chaos. A bit of craft, a bit of holiday.
Hang above a bed, a low dresser, or a reading chair. It sits happily on its own and gives a square-shaped wall something to anchor to.
Pair with linen bedding, rattan, pale oak and woven baskets. Stoneware mugs, a jute rug, a couple of pot plants.
Not the piece for a sharp, glassy modern room or a strict monochrome scheme — it wants softness around it. The canvas brings out the painterly brushwork and sits ready to hang straight from the box.
